"The Young and the Restless" is leaving their fans at the edge of their seats as August 24's episode is bound to get messy. It was revealed that Hilary (Mishael Morgan) will be in for a battle against Neil (Kristoff St. John).

CelebDirty Laundry dished out the spoilers for tonight's episode as it was revealed what Billy and Victoria are up to. Hilary was frustrated with Neil, hence the messy feud erupted. It was mentioned that Hilary was upset about Neil's hidden secrets and his lies. Hilary is highly determined to squeeze Neil out and get answers from him. As for Devon (Bryton James) on the other hand, it was mentioned that he was dragged into their conflict.

Aside from Neil and Hilary's nasty battle, Victoria, who is portrayed by Amelia Heinle, will be in for a wild ride as well. Phyllis (Gina Togoni) suggests that Victoria will be staying in Mexico for the meantime as she waits for the latest news. As for Victoria, she just wishes that she will get to spend time with Travis (Michael Roark). The ladies, however, could not come up to a mutual agreement as the episode progress.

Summer's (Hunter King) wedding is still set since Travis won't be returning to Genoa City anytime soon. As the wedding approaches, Phyllis is up to somethings as she seems supportive. It was then mentioned that Phyllis unusual behavior raised suspicions as she may be attempting to sabotage summer and Luca's (Miles Gaston) wedding.

Bill (Jason Thompson) is also in for a rough patch as his announcement at Brash and Sassy can potentially end up with something negative. Jill, who is Jess Walton's character, has pushing Bill at the edge of the cliff since he took over the company. The episode then moves forward being Bill being fed up with his mother.
